Microchip Technology Incorporated dividend investors are looking at a semiconductor company that makes microcontrollers, FPGAs, and embedded control solutions for automotive, industrial, and communications markets worldwide. The current yield stands at 2.15%, with a trailing annual dividend rate of $1.82 per share paid quarterly. The next ex-dividend date is May 22, 2026. MCHP carries a beta of 1.727, meaning the stock moves sharply with the broader market, which matters for income investors who expect price stability alongside their payments.
Microchip Technology Incorporated pays out 540.3% of earnings as dividends, a payout ratio classified as high (above 75%). That figure is not a rounding error: at over five times reported earnings, the payout is sustained by the company's broad product demand across automotive, industrial, and embedded control markets rather than by earnings coverage in the traditional sense. Microchip Technology Incorporated dividend safety is the central question here, and the payout ratio alone signals meaningful pressure, particularly if earnings remain depressed relative to the dividend rate.
Microchip Technology Incorporated dividend history shows a CAGR of 1.9% per year from 2009 to 2025. Per-share payments moved from $1.357 to $1.82 over that window (2026 is a partial year and excluded from the CAGR calculation). Growth was largely incremental, with annual increases of just a few cents for most years between 2013 and 2021. The largest annual increase in the window was 26.4% in 2010, and the history also contains at least one year-over-year decline exceeding 5%, which breaks any notion of uninterrupted growth.

MCHP stock fits dividend investors who want a moderate yield from a technology company with global embedded control exposure. The current yield of 2.15% sits above the 5-year average of 1.86%, which means today's entry point offers slightly more income than the historical norm. The trade-off is a payout ratio of 540.3% and a 3-year consecutive increase streak, neither of which signals a dividend with deep earnings cushion. Growth has been slow at 1.9% annually, and the yield classification of moderate (2–4%) reflects income that is real but not outsized. What an investor gets here is semiconductor sector exposure with a dividend that has persisted through cycles, offset by a payout structure that leaves little room for error.
